Are there any specific safety warnings for Thermos products?

Asked 3 months ago
Thermos products are designed with safety in mind, but it is important for users to be aware of specific safety warnings and guidelines to ensure safe usage. Thermos recommends that users avoid using metal utensils inside their vacuum insulation containers. Using metal utensils can scratch or damage the interior coating, which could eventually affect the performance of the product. Additionally, users should not place Thermos products in the microwave or conventional ovens, as heat can damage the containers and pose a safety risk. It is also advisable to keep Thermos containers out of reach of children when filled with hot liquids, as this can prevent accidental burns. For products designed for hot beverages, Thermos emphasizes the importance of securely closing the lid to prevent spills. When filled with carbonated beverages, users should consult the instructions, as excessive pressure build-up can cause leaks or rupture. For detailed product-specific warnings, users may find it beneficial to check the instructions included with their Thermos products. Visiting the official Thermos website may provide additional safety information and guidelines tailored to specific items.
